unit 5 it must belong to carla period 2 section a(3a,3b,4)教案i. teaching aims and demands(教学目的和要求)1. knowledge objects(1) key vocabularydrop, symphony, optometrist, appointment, algebra, crucial, count, because of, chinese-english dictionary, oxford university课时安排5课时第一课时:section a 1a-2c 第二课时:section a: 3a, 3b, 4第三课时:section b 1a2c 第四课时:section b 3a4第五课时:self check (2) target language what do you think anxious means? well, it cant mean happy. it might mean worried. oh, yes, she is worried because of her test. here are some earrings. the owner cant be a boy. well, it could be a boy. the earrings might be a present for his mother.2. ability objects (1) train students reading skill. (2) train students communicative competence using the target language. moral object when you are in trouble, send an e-mail message to your friends to ask for help. teaching key points(教学重点)1.reading practice2.oral practice using the target language. teaching difficult points(教学难点)1. key vocabulary2. target language. teaching methods(教学方法)1. practice method2. pairwork3. a game. teaching aid(教学手段)the blackboard and coursewareteaching design: 教学步骤 建议和说明 step i revisionrevise the usage of the words must, might, could and cant by the telling the meaning and do the guessing game(从学生手头课前收集一些物品,让他们猜是谁的).then revise 2c again to make students understand better.step 3acall students attention to the picture.ask students to tell whats happening in the picture.t: whats the girl doing?ss: she is using the computer to write e-mail.point to the parts of the e-mail message.tell students that this is the message the girl in the picture writes. say, right now the parts are in the wrong order. when they are in the right order, they will make a clear message. now please read the parts carefully. number them in order. when you are doing this, you will meet with some words you dont know.dont worry too much about them. just circle them. well talk about what they mean later.get students to complete the task on their own. point out the sample answer.check the answers.answersthe notes should be numbered in this order:5,2,4,3,1then ask some questions about 3a.make the students understand this part better.then check the circoed worrds . the circled words might include anxious, symphony hall, algebra, optometrist appointment, crucial, count, dropstep 3bread the instructions to the class. point to the sample conversation. invite a pair of students to say it to the class.sa: what do you think anxious mean?sb: well, it cant mean happy.sa: it might mean worried.sb: oh, yes. she is worried because of her test.write the conversation on the blackboard.say, you are to talk about the circled words in activity 3a. use the words cant, must, could or might as in the sample.get students to work with a partner. as they work in pairs, move around the classroom helping students with pronunciation and answering any questions they may have. some time later, stop the activity. ask different students to share their conversations with the class. make a list of the words students are talking about on the blackboard.drop v.symphony n.opotometrist n.appointment n.algebra n.crucial adj.count v.because ofpractice the pronunciation of these words and explain the meaning of each word.optional activityhave students write the new words inactivity 3b as well as other new words in this unit with the letters in scrambled order and then put two spaces after each word. ask a student to write the correct spelling in the first space. ask another student to write the meaning of the word in the second space. for example:xosainu anxious worriedcuilarc crucialaegarbl step part 4call students attention to the picture.get students to name each item in it.write the new words chinese-english dictionary and oxford university on the blackboard. point to the sample conversation. invite a pair of students to read it to the class.sa: here are some earrings. the owner cant be a boy.sb: well, it could be a boy. the earrings might be a present for his mother.write the conversation on the black board. explain the meaning of each sentence.focus attention on the chart with the headlines cant, could/might and must at the top. point out the sample answer.read the instructions to the class.get students to complete the task in pairs. as the pairs work together, move around the classroom helping students with pronunciation, sentence formation or anything else they ask for help with.ask some pairs to say their conversations to the class.step summarysay, in this class, weve learned some vocabulary words, such as drop, symphony.and weve done much oral practice using the target language.step homework 1. read the letter in activity 3a again for further understanding of the vocabulary words. 2. read the conversations in activities 3b and 4 again for further understanding of the target language. 3. finish off the exercises on pages 1516 of the workbook.blackboard design(板书设计)unit 5 it must belong to carla.section athe second period1.vocabulary words: drop v. symphony n. optometrist n. appointment m algebra n. crucial adj. count v. because of chinese-english dictionary oxford university2. target language:(1)a: what do you think anxious mean?b: well, it cant mean happy.a: it might mean worried.b: oh, yes. she is worrie
